Common Misunderstandings

Many homeowners see a termite swarm and think it’s a one-time event. But these insects can live undetected and do damage for years. A swarm indoors is a serious sign that treatment is needed.

Why It Matters

Termites feed on cellulose materials like wood and paper. If left untreated, they can weaken structural elements of your home and lead to costly repairs.

How We Treat It

Our go-to method is HP2 injection treatment using Termidor, creating a protective barrier around the home. For certain cases, we may foam wall voids or install bait stations to eliminate colonies. We customize the treatment based on whether termites are active or it’s a preventative service.

Where Do You Typically Find Termites?

Termites can be found in structures from the ground up to the attic. In South Georgia and North Florida, they often enter through crawlspaces or cracks near foundations and silently work their way upward.

What Signs Should People Look For?
  • Mud tunnels along foundation walls or in crawl spaces

  • Dirt-filled holes in trim or drywall

  • Winged insects (swarmers), especially in spring or fall

  • Hollow-sounding wood or sagging floors
